Created all mine myself, But they do take some time to do. Unless you want a basic one page site your looking at a week or two to make it. Depending on time and skill level, There are a few providers out there but i would recommend yola. As that's where mine is based. Really easy to use and also comes with advance options as well. Price is around £40-50 a year. If you would like a pro to make it your looking at £400 plus then each year of hosting and they may also charge you to up date it as well.

 

One thing i will say no website company in the world can promise you to be on the top of google its not possible. After 7-12months you will then be looking at being on the first page. To be on the top of google, You either pay large amounts to google or have a good Search options also known as (SEO). To be near the top it will take around 2Years to get there.

Did mine myself, searched for a suitable CSS template on the web to save the time, then everything else done with Notepad (it's already on your computer, unless you use a Mac) and the GIMP (free alternative to PhotoShop, does everything I need it to do).

 

If you go down this route you need to be reasonably computer savvy though, if not it might be easier to pay someone to do it.
